Isometric movements, followed by light resistance and functional tasks, rebuild confidence and strength. Blood flow delivers oxygen and nutrients while immune cells clear debris and initiate repair.
Physiotherapist Guided Injury Rehabilitation and Progressive Recovery Strategies
Progressive Rehabilitation Strategies Gradual loading through physiotherapist-guided exercises helps realign scar tissue and improve flexibility. Hydration is equally critical, as water helps transport nutrients and remove waste products from injured areas.
Tracking progress with measurable milestones keeps motivation high and guides adjustments. Advanced options like electrical stimulation or ultrasound may be recommended to enhance cellular activity.
